Omicron Variant Timeline: COVID-19 Strain Is Now The Most Dominant In U.S.
The B.1.1.529 COVID-19 variant, known as the OMICRON variant, was first detected in South Africa and has since been classified as a “variant of concern” by the World Health Organization. The CDC reported that the OMICRON variant became the dominant strain in the U.S. in December 2021. President Joe Biden has since lifted travel bans from 8 African countries starting December 31 after the emergence of the variant. Here’s a timeline of the new COVID-19 variant.
